USMEF Great American BBQ 2024
An idyllic autumn Hong Kong evening played host to this year’s USMEF Great American BBQ at the Kowloon Cricket Club on 29 November 2024.
Hosted and sponsored by the Texas Beef Council, USMEF and USDA, the BBQ promotes and showcases US beef and Hong Kong’s talented chefs. There’s beef cooked straight, smoked, dry-aged, Tawan hotpot style, burgers, and sausages to name a few of the different ways… A feast for the taste buds!

Choices, Choices, Choices…
Choices, choices, choices… The HKTB‘s Wine & Dine Festival is back with over 300 booths full of food and drink to explore savour and hopefully enjoy.
Everyone will have their own preferences and ideas as to how to explore the festival. My approach is what can I do and taste here which I probably can’t/wouldn’t away from the festival. And that mostly means food! There are so many wine and spirits shops in Hong Kong that you can buy a bottle of pretty much anything you want to sample away from the festival.
The Cutest drink
Honestly, to tease and please your tastebuds head to the Culinary Stars area first to sample dishes from some of Hong Kong’s finest restaurants including The Aubery, Fisholic, Hong Kong Cuisine, An Choi, The Baker and The Bottleman and The Grand HK which is showcasing their new Bakery.
Where Wine and Dine Shines…
When you go out to a restaurant you can enjoy one version of a dish. At the festival, several restaurants are, for example, offering Siu Mai – so you can buy from several booths and taste and compare them at the same time. Exploring how each chef views and thinks of such a basic staple and much-loved Hong Kong dish. The different flavours and textures are profound, surprising and delicious and will spoil you for your basic everyday version.
What Not to Miss!
The Vietnamese egg coffee at An Choi – as good, if not better than you’ll find on the streets of Ho Chi Minh City.
To the left of the entrance is the ‘hotel zone’ where some of Hong Kong fancy hotels are showcasing the favourite dishes from their restaurants. It’s also one of the areas where you can find vegetarian food.
There’s US and Argentinan Beef to enjoy.
Near the Star Fery entrance is the French zone with some lovely cheeses – a nice way to start or something to enjoy later with a glass of wine or a cocktail.
Don’t forget to take pictures of your food
There are two live music stages, both of which have chairs, when you a rest.
Cheers and Enjoy!
